上一篇
建网站必须买虚拟主机么
- 虚拟主机
- 2025-08-14
- 1
并非必须!除虚拟主机外,还可选用VPS、云服务器、独立服务器或免费建站平台等方案,按需灵活
核心上文归纳先行
并非绝对必要,但需根据实际需求和技术能力综合判断,以下是主流建站模式及适用场景分析:
常见建站方案对比表
方案类型 | 典型代表 | 特点 | 适用人群 | 成本范围 |
---|---|---|---|---|
虚拟主机 | 阿里云共享虚拟主机 | 预装环境/低维护/性价比高 ️ 资源共享限制流量带宽 |
新手/中小企业/预算有限者 | ¥50-300/年 |
️ VPS/云服务器 | DigitalOcean/酷盾安全轻量应用 | 独享资源/自由配置/支持高并发 需自行搭建运行环境 |
开发者/中大型网站/追求灵活性 | ¥24-150/月 |
️ 本地主机+动态DNS | 家庭宽带+花生壳 | 零主机费用/完全自主控制 依赖公网IP稳定性/存在安全风险 |
极客/短期测试/特定内网穿透需求 | ≈¥0+域名费 |
企业级物理服务器 | IDC托管/华为云裸金属 | 顶级性能/专属硬件/定制化强 高昂购置及运维成本 |
金融机构/大型平台/特殊合规要求 | 数万元/年起 |
SaaS建站平台 | Wix/WordPress.com | 可视化拖拽/一站式服务/无需代码 SEO受限/数据主权弱 |
个人博客/小微企业/快速上线需求 | 免费-¥1000+/年 |
关键决策因素解析
技术储备维度
能力等级 | 推荐方案 | 原因说明 |
---|---|---|
零基础小白 | 虚拟主机/SaaS平台 | 预设系统自动更新 避免环境配置错误导致的宕机 |
基础运维能力 | VPS+宝塔面板 | ️ 通过图形化界面管理站点 可监控资源使用率 |
开发团队/架构师 | 云服务器+容器化部署 | ️ 支持微服务架构 灵活调整计算存储配比 |
业务需求匹配度
需求特征 | 最优解决方案 | 实施要点 |
---|---|---|
日访问量<1000人次 | 虚拟主机 | 确保提供商承诺99%+可用性 定期备份数据库 |
电商/直播等实时交互 | VPS+CDN加速 | ️ 配置SSD云盘提升IOPS 接入阿里云/酷盾安全全球节点 |
物联网设备接入 | 独立服务器+负载均衡 | 开放固定端口映射 设置防火墙白名单 |
跨国业务部署 | 多地域云服务器集群 | ️ 选择目标市场本地机房 遵守当地数据隐私法规 |
成本效益模型
支出项目 | 虚拟主机(例) | VPS(例) | 自建服务器(例) | 备注 |
---|---|---|---|---|
初期投入 | ¥200/年 | ¥80/月 | ¥8000+ | 含硬件折旧 |
人力维护成本 | 极低 | 中等 | 极高 | 包括系统更新/故障排查 |
弹性扩容成本 | 有限 | 灵活 | 困难 | VPS可随时升级配置 |
SSL证书费用 | 免费 | 免费 | 自购 | Let’s Encrypt已普及 |
特殊场景解决方案
▶︎ 免费建站可能性
- GitHub Pages:静态网站托管(适合文档/简历)
- Netlify/Vercel:Jamstack架构自动部署(前端框架友好)
- Heroku:免费tier支持Node.js等应用(有流量限制)
▶︎ 混合部署策略
- 动静分离架构:OSS存储静态资源 + VPS运行API接口
- 边缘计算方案:Cloudflare Workers处理前端逻辑
- 灾备方案:主站用云服务器 + CDN回源至备用虚拟主机
相关问题与解答
Q1: 如果已经有公司内部服务器,还需要购买外部主机吗?
A:视具体情况而定:
- 若内网已做反向代理且有固定公网IP,可直接暴露服务
- ️ 注意运营商封锁风险(建议申请合法备案)
- 更好的做法是内外网隔离,对外业务单独部署
Q2: 虚拟主机能否运行Python/Java等后端程序?
A:取决于服务商支持的技术栈:
| 语言 | 常见支持情况 | 注意事项 |
|————|———————————|———————————–|
| PHP | ️ 全版本支持 | .user.ini可自定义配置 |
| Python | ️ CGI/WSGI模式(如Flask) | 需确认mod_wsgi模块是否启用 |
| Java | ️ Tomcat/Jetty容器 | 内存分配需联系客服调整 |
| Node.js | ️ PM2进程管理 | port占用需协调 |
| .NET Core | ️ Windows虚拟主机 | Asp.Net Version需提前确认 |
提示:建议先通过服务商官网查看《程序兼容性说明》,或开通试用版测试